Background

DNMT1 is a DNA methyltransferase that primarily methylates CpG residues, with a preference for hemimethylated DNA. During the S phase, it associates with DNA replication sites to maintain methylation patterns in newly synthesized strands, which is critical for epigenetic inheritance. In the G2 and M phases, DNMT1 binds to chromatin independently of replication to sustain DNA methylation. It plays a key role in preserving methylation patterns established during development and coordinates with histone methylation. DNMT1 mediates transcriptional repression by directly binding to HDAC2. In collaboration with DNMT3B and through the recruitment of CTCFL/BORIS, it participates in activating BAG1 gene expression by modulating dimethylation of histone H3 at H3K4 and H3K9 in the promoter region. In colorectal cancer (CRC) cells, DNMT1 likely forms a corepressor complex involved in KRAS-activated promoter hypermethylation and transcriptional silencing of tumor suppressor genes (TSGs) or other tumor-related genes. Additionally, DNMT1 maintains a transcriptionally repressive state of genes in undifferentiated embryonic stem cells (ESCs) and binds to promoter regions of TSGs, leading to their silencing and promoting tumor growth.

Help & FAQs
  • Do most proteins show cross-species activity?

    Species cross-reactivity must be investigated individually for each product. Many human cytokines will produce a nice response in mouse cell lines, and many mouse proteins will show activity on human cells. Other proteins may have a lower specific activity when used in the opposite species.
